The thing about Steem is this...We attach a 'price' any all our content. And whether we want to admit it or not...The value we believe our content has is directly related to how many rewards we are getting....

That's why downvotes KILL momentum for would be content creators and new community members to the blockchain.

So let's stop looking at the PRICE of Steem and the rewards we get...And worry more about the relationships we build and the people we meet.

That's community. That's how we grow....
